The state of Ohio presented Thomas Fairchild Vivyan with a law license in 1971 after he graduated from Toledo University Law School.
 
The Lake County Bar Association Grievance Committee found Thomas guilty of the following misconduct.
 
Tom withdrew unearned fees of $1,535 from client trust account (cheater) and used them for his own personal use. Tommy engaged in this misconduct after settling a personal injury claim for $7,700 on behalf of three clients. He then distributed $910 to each of the three clients, which only represented 25% of the settlement proceeds.
 
Tom also agreed with his clients to negotiate a reduction of a medical bill, but also agreed to keep any remaining settlement proceeds in a client trust account while he negotiated with the doctor. Despite this agreement, Tom wrote eight (8) checks payable to cash to himself from the client trust account.
